Bill Summary

An Act relating to financial services; enacting the Oklahoma Fair Access to Financial Services Act; making legislative findings; defining terms; prohibiting financial institutions from denying services based on impermissible criteria; imposing duty of disclosure upon financial institutions; prescribing content of required disclosure; providing civil cause of action for violations of act; for civil penalties; providing for criminal penalties; providing for enforcement; providing for codification; and providing an effective date.

AI Summary

This bill, the Oklahoma Fair Access to Financial Services Act, prohibits financial institutions from denying financial services to individuals or businesses based on non-financial criteria, such as environmental, social, and governance (ESG) factors, diversity, equity, and inclusion (DEI) policies, or political and ideological factors. It requires financial institutions to disclose the specific standards and criteria they use to determine access or denial of financial services, and to provide this information to customers who are denied services. The bill also establishes civil and criminal penalties for violations, and authorizes the State Banking Department to enforce the act and promulgate any necessary rules.
